Level 4 - Coaching High Performance Players Course (CHPP)

Level 4 Coaching Course

Who is the Coaching High Performance Players course for?

Candidates who undertake the course should be interested in coaching advanced and those striving to become professional players involved in competition.

The Tennis Ireland Level 4 Course is a 14-day course and includes the following six modules:

  1. Advanced tactics
  2. Teaching methodology and training
  3. Advanced biomechanics and technique
  4. Body conditioning
  5. Psychology
  6. Tennis development and planning

It’s a blended learning programme and will involve a combination of pre-course learning with the ITF Academy, a series of remote zoom sessions and face to face practical sessions with an ITF Coach Developer, written tests, online workbooks, submission of practical video footage and a selection of reading materials.

Who can apply for the Level 4 course?

Requirements to register for the Level 4 course:

  • Qualified Level 3 Coach.
  • Candidates should be of a sufficient playing standard.
  • Must be Licensed for the year with Tennis Ireland.
  • Must be Garda vetted within previous 3 years.
  • Must have completed Safeguarding 1 training within previous 3 years.
  • Must have valid First Aid certificate.


When registering you will be required to upload the following:

  • Valid Safeguarding 1 certificate within previous 3 years (you will be asked to submit a refresher cert, if required, after your registration is received).
  • Valid First Aid certificate.
  • A copy of your C.V.

What is involved in the course?

  • 5 hours online learning to complete 48 Modules on the ITF Academy site before commencing the FaceTime side of the course.
  • 30 of the hours will be delivered on Zoom divided into sessions (number of sessions and hours may vary per course).
  • 14 x 13-15 hour days with the Coach Developer on-court (number of sessions and hours may vary per course).

Assessments

The Level 4 course concludes with all the participants being assessed by means of two in person written tests, technical-tactical practical assessment, physical conditioning lesson, mental lesson and satisfactory completion of the 6 workbooks. Participants must also have successfully completed the 48 online Modules on the ITF Academy.

Upon the successful completion of the full course, the participants will be awarded a Tennis Ireland Level 4 Coaching Certification and will be able to work with advanced players.
